In the past few days, YouTube has been sending mails to basically anyone with a healthy YouTube channel (in my case, it was on Thursday). This is because the COPPA Act will be enacted. Don't know what COPPA is? It's some sort of American act that will protect kids from "unfriendly content".

"Depending on the amount of Made for Kids content on your channel, you can set the audience at either the channel level or the video level." There are three levels:
*A lot of made for kids content
*A mix of made for kids and not made for kids content
*No made for kids content
Channels will not be terminated. The prime reasons will be the probability of comments and community sections of entire channels to be disabled, because there seem to be more kids than adults on YouTube nowadays.
It is worth noticing that animation channels and other types of channels that were not intended for kids but have a huge child audience will be the largest victims, meaning that they will either lose viewers or change their content.
